Margaret Ferrier in court over alleged Covid rules breach

By: PA News

Published: 15:39, 03 February 2021

Updated: 15:42, 03 February 2021

Margaret Ferrier appeared at Glasgow Sheriff Court (Jane Barlow/PA)

MP Margaret Ferrier has appeared in court charged with culpable and reckless conduct after she allegedly breached coronavirus rules.

The 60-year-old had the SNP whip removed last year after it emerged she allegedly travelled from Glasgow to the House of Commons while waiting for the results of a Covid-19 test – and then made the return journey after being informed she had the virus.

Ms Ferrier did not enter a plea when she appeared at Glasgow Sheriff Court on Wednesday. She was committed for further examination and released on bail.

She has come under pressure to resign from her seat, but remains an independent MP for Rutherglen and Hamilton West.
